No, you’re not having an acid flashback, though I can understand why you’d think that after watching the new trailer for Hideo Kojima‘s Death Stranding 2: On the Beach. The world-famous video game developer brought the latest look at his upcoming sequel to SXSW, treating audiences to an in-depth preview of his anticipated follow-up to 2019’s Death Stranding. Clocking in at over 10 minutes, the new trailer shares plot elements, character reveals, gameplay, and gorgeous vistas from Death Stranding 2: On the Beach. If you’re confused about the latest preview, don’t worry; you’re not the only one.
During the SXSW presentation, Hideo Kojima, Norman Reedus, Troy Baker, and Woodkid (Yoann Lemoine) revealed the game’s official release date, when players can pre-order the game, and several versions of the game with Digital Deluxe, Collector’s Editions, and more.

Death Stranding 2 is shaping up to be an odd game, to say the very least. It's the sequel to a brilliant but admittedly rather impenetrable experience that pleased a lot of diehard Kojima fans, ushered in a whole flock of new ones, and turned away those that weren't quite ready for its surreal blend of intricate gameplay and off-kilter sci-fi storytelling. So, it's no surprise that it's a little bolder, a little stranger, and a little more Kojima than ever before, introducing a whole host of new features that are sure to entertain those that loved the first game.
However, while these new incredibly bizarre Death Stranding 2 features are certainly a fun addition to the game, and a novel change for the sequel, there are a lot of elements coming over from the first game, and not all of them are great. With all the mystery over the next Star Trek movie and the endless conjecture over the new Star Wars films, the cosmos is definitely a place worth exploring.
And now actors from Back to the Future and Hollyoaks are among the cast of a new sci-fi movie called Starship: Rising.
Morphius Films has released the first official production stills from the set of the movie, which is written and directed by Neil Johnson.
Neil previously helmed 2011's Alien Armageddon.
The cast of Starship: Rising includes Claudia Wells (Back to the Future), genre favourite Brooke Lewis (iMurders), E.J. De La Pena (Jingle All The Way), Marilyn Ghigliotti (Clerks), Darren Jacobs (Hollyoaks) and American pop singer Emii.
